Kate Hudson travelled accompanied by her rumoured boyfriend Lance Armstrong to Canada over the weekend to help raise over $1 million dollars for cancer research on a fund-raising bike ride, People.com reported.

The actress and the cyclist champion were spotted getting out of a minivan on Friday outside Toronto’s Hazelton’s Hotel, in Yorkville. The two, who reportedly began dating last month, travelled to Ontario for a charity event called Ride with Lance, where 40 residents from Waterloo, Ontario, joined the cyclist on a 117 kilometre ride. Donations were to raise money for cancer treatment for two nearby hospitals – Grand River Hospital in Kitchener and Sunnybrook Hospital in Toronto.
